Lulu O’Sullivan, CEO, Giftsdirect.com
In 1987 Lulu O’Sullivan set up her a gifts delivery company (originally called Inter Teddy). By 1996 GiftsDirect.com was an early adapter to the Internet and one of Ireland’s first online transactional websites. The company is now at the forefront … Continue reading

Claire Bergin, Olympic athlete
Claire Bergin is an Olympic athlete and is currently working towards becoming a Chartered Accountant with Deloitte. Claire competed at the Winter Olympics on the Bobsleigh team last February in Vancouver. She is also a member of the Irish relay … Continue reading
